top of page

How to Make a R6 and R15 Ragdoll System in Roblox | Roblox R6 and R15 Ragdoll System

Ragdolls are one of those features that make players laugh, stick around longer, and feel like your game is alive. Whether a player gets blown up by an explosion, tackled by another player, or simply presses a button to flop on the ground, ragdolls turn stiff animations into wobbly, chaotic physics fun.


But here’s the catch: Roblox has two different character rigs—the old-school R6 and the more modern R15. If you don’t handle them properly, your ragdoll script might only work for one rig type and break on the other.


In this guide, we’ll cover everything you need to know to build both:


  • ✅ Why ragdolls matter for your game

  • ✅ The differences between R6 and R15 ragdolls

  • ✅ A working script for R6

  • ✅ A working script for R15

  • ✅ A universal system that works for both


By the end, you’ll have production-ready ragdoll code you can drop into any Roblox game.


🎭 Why Add a Ragdoll System?


Ragdolls aren’t just eye candy. They’re powerful for player experience and monetization.


  • Player Fun: Watching your character flop across the floor makes death less frustrating.

  • Replayability: Unexpected ragdoll physics make every knockout feel unique.

  • Social Gameplay: Ragdolls invite laughter and funny moments, which encourages players to stick around and share clips.

  • Polish: Professional games almost always have some form of ragdoll—it’s a subtle but noticeable upgrade that sets your game apart.


⚔️ R6 vs. R15 – What’s the Difference?


  • R6 Rigs

    • Oldest Roblox avatar type

    • Only 6 body parts: Head, Torso, Left/Right Arms, Left/Right Legs

    • Simpler to script because there are fewer joints


  • R15 Rigs

    • Newer Roblox avatar standard

    • 15 body parts: includes Upper/Lower Arms, Upper/Lower Legs, Torso segments, etc.

    • More complex, but more realistic ragdoll physics


Both rig types use Motor6D joints to connect limbs. To make a ragdoll, we replace those motors with BallSocketConstraints so physics takes over.


🧩 Step 1 – R6 Ragdoll Script


Here’s a working R6 ragdoll script (based on the version you already tested in previous threads). Put this inside ServerScriptService:



Roblox R6 and R15 Ragdoll System


👉 This script only affects R6 avatars, so if a player is using R15, it won’t work properly.


🧩 Step 2 – R15 Ragdoll Script


Here’s the R15 version you had working before. It’s similar, but it loops through more Motor6D joints since R15 has Upper/Lower limbs and torso segments.



Roblox R6 and R15 Ragdoll System


This script works beautifully with R15 rigs, producing floppy, realistic physics. But once again—it’s only for R15.


🧩 Step 3 – A Universal Ragdoll Script (R6 + R15)


Now, let’s merge the logic. Instead of making two different ragdoll handlers, we can detect the rig type and run the correct function automatically.



Roblox R6 and R15 Ragdoll System


Now the script works regardless of whether a player spawns with an R6 or R15 avatar.


🛠️ Customization Ideas


Here are a few cool ways to expand the system:


  • Ragdoll on Knockback: Add a RemoteEvent that ragdolls players when hit by a weapon.

  • Toggle Ragdoll Button: Use UserInputService to let players ragdoll on command (fun for roleplay).

  • Recovery System: Destroy BallSocketConstraints and re-enable Motor6Ds after a timer so the player stands back up.

  • Partial Ragdolls: Only ragdoll certain limbs (e.g., arms when hit by arrows).


🚀 Final Thoughts | Roblox R6 and R15 Ragdoll System


Adding ragdolls is one of the fastest ways to make your Roblox game feel polished and professional. The beauty is that ragdolls aren’t just about visuals—they create funny, shareable, viral moments that keep players engaged.


  • If your game uses R6, start with the simple script.

  • If your game uses R15, upgrade to the more realistic ragdoll system.

  • If you want maximum compatibility, use the universal version so your game works for everyone.


Take the time to experiment. Add knockback, explosions, or ragdoll-on-command systems, and you’ll see how much more engaging your game feels. (Roblox R6 and R15 Ragdoll System)

$50

🧩 R15 Ragdoll Script – On Sale Now! 🎉

Product Details goes here with the simple product description and more information can be seen by clicking the see more button. Product Details goes here with the simple product description and more information can be seen by clicking the see more button

Recommended Products For This Post

Comments


123-456-7890

500 Terry Francine Street. SF, CA 94158

Find Your Game's Hidden Revenue Leaks

Most Roblox studios are leaving 60-80% of their potential revenue on the table due to 3 common economic design flaws.

© 2035 by PurePixel Reviews. Powered and secured by Wix

bottom of page